The guy that can pass, dribble and shoot on spot ups like Ball can, is fittable on any team. I think that the best fit he can find is in Philly, along with better players than he is right now. He would shoot open jumpers, run with young guys and wouldn't even be pressed to be the full-time PG, exposing his average half court speed and penetration ability. Also, Philly needs shooting, it would be a marriage in heaven.

I don't understand how people think he is better than Fultz...

Besides passing and his transition fast break offense, tell me how he's better than Fultz...

Fultz has one of the deadliest pull up games, underrated explosiveness, and an ability to change speeds while on the fast break with one of the longest wingspans for extra coverage in terms of defense, and offense.

His passing isn't even that bad, and I can see him having a James Harden/Lillard trajectory.
